High mean platelet volume, low-grade systemic coagulation and fibrinolytic activation are associated with androgen and insulin levels in polycystic ovary syndrome

Levent Kebapcilar; Cüneyt Eftal Taner; Ayse Gul Kebapcilar; Ismail Sari

ObjectivesThe present study was designed to determine (a) the coagulation parameters, WBC and MPV levels; (b) whether there was any association between androgen and mean platelet volume and low-grade systemic coagulation in PCOS patients.MethodsA total of 48 patients with non-diabetic PCOS were studied in order to evaluate and compare with a non-PCOS group of 30 subjects.ResultsD-dimer, homeostatic model assessment (HOMA-IR), insulin, androgens, glucose, WBC and MPV concentrations were higher in women with PCOS. No difference was observed in fibrinogen, activated partial thromboplastin time and prothrombin time values between the two groups. Free testosterone was positively correlated with D-dimer, insulin, DHEAS, and MPV levels. In multiple stepwise regression analyses, free testosterone positively associated with D-dimer and DHEAS. MPV was positively correlated with insulin levels, HOMA-IR values, DHEAS and free testosterone levels in PCOS patients. In multiple stepwise regression analyses, MPV positively associated with insulin and DHEAS.ConclusionPCOS patients had low-grade systemic coagulation and fibrinolytic activation as evidenced by elevated D-dimer, and increased WBC and MPV levels suggesting that hematological parameters could potentially be used as indicators of risk factor for atherosclerosis in PCOS women.

Is there a link between premature ovarian failure and serum concentrations of vitamin D, zinc, and copper?

Ayse Gul Kebapcilar; Mustafa Kulaksizoglu; Levent Kebapcilar; Mustafa Sait Gonen; Ali Unlu; Ali Topcu; Fatih Demirci; Cüneyt Eftal Taner

ObjectiveThe risk of primary ovarian insufficiency (POI) increases in association with autoimmune conditions. Adequate intake of vitamin D (vit D) and trace elements is required for the immune system to function efficiently. The aim of this study was to evaluate vit D, zinc, and copper blood levels in women with POI who had given birth to at least one child and in women with normal menstrual cycles. MethodsThis was a cross-sectional, case-control study involving 63 participants divided into two groups: the study group, which is composed of 35 women with POI, and the control group, which is composed of 28 women with normal menstrual cycles. Serum concentrations of zinc, vit D, and copper were determined for each participant. ResultsWomen with POI had significantly higher serum copper levels and copper-to-zinc ratio but significantly lower serum vit D and zinc levels when compared with the healthy control group. Serum follicle-stimulating hormone levels were inversely correlated with zinc and vit D levels and positively correlated with the copper-to-zinc ratio and copper levels. Vit D levels were inversely correlated with follicle-stimulating hormone levels, copper-to-zinc ratio, and copper levels and positively correlated with zinc levels. ConclusionsMost women with POI are deficient in vit D. Zinc, copper, and vit D seem to correlate with hormonal status in the participants. The present study may generate hypotheses for future studies that will investigate the possible mechanisms behind alterations in trace elements and vit D deficiency in women with POI and whether these changes could be used to screen for the risk of developing POI.

Relationship between mean platelet volume and low-grade systemic coagulation with vitamin D deficiency in primary ovarian insufficiency

Ayse Gul Kebapcilar; Mustafa Kulaksizoglu; Suleyman Hilmi Ipekci; Huseyin Korkmaz; Levent Kebapcilar; Fikret Akyurek; Cüneyt Eftal Taner; Mustafa Sait Gonen

ObjectivePremature menopause in young women is associated with an increased incidence of cardiovascular disease. The present study was designed to determine vitamin D (vit D) and the coagulation parameters such as activated partial thromboplastin time (APTT), PT, D-dimer, white blood cell (WBC), and mean platelet volume (MPV) levels, in primary ovarian insufficiency (POI) patients and control women with a normal menstrual cycle.Materials and methodsA total of 43 patients with non-diabetic POI were studied in order to evaluate and compare with the control group comprising 33 women with a normal menstrual cycle.ResultsThere was no significant difference between the groups for age and body mass index (BMI). D-dimer, WBC, MPV, PT, total cholesterol, and LDL cholesterol were higher in women with POI. APTT levels were also increased but missed the significance in POI group. Women with POI had significantly lower serum vit D levels compared with healthy control group. FSH level was positively correlated with D-dimer, WBC, MPV, and negatively correlated to vit D and serum D vit level was inversely correlated with MPV, APTT, D-dimer, FSH levels in individual women.ConclusionsThe obtained results seem to indicate that POI patients had low-grade systemic coagulation and fibrinolytic activation as evidenced by elevated D-dimer, WBC, MPV, PT values potentially be used as indicators of risk factor for thrombosis and atherosclerosis in POI women. All of our patients with POI were deficient in vit D. These results also suggest that vit D deficiency plays important roles of POI women and associated with coagulation, independently from age and BMI.

Can first-trimester screening program detect women at high risk for gestational diabetes mellitus?

Sevsen Kulaksizoglu; Mustafa Kulaksizoglu; Ayse Gul Kebapcilar; Ayse Nur Torun; Emel Ebru Ozcimen; Suna Turkoglu

This study was designed to compare first-trimester maternal serum biochemical markers of aneuploidy and fetal nuchal translucency in pregnancies complicated by gestational diabetes mellitus and those of a control group. The study included 60 gestational diabetic and 60 control women who attended the first-trimester combined screening program for Down syndrome between 11 and 14 gestational weeks with complete follow-up data and delivered in our institution. Maternal serum free β-human chorionic gonadotropin, pregnancy-associated plasma protein-A and fetal nuchal translucency were investigated. The combined risks, double test risks and age risks were calculated by PRISCA software version 4.0. Comparison of the results between the two groups yielded no significant differences in serum levels of free β-human chorionic gonadotropin and fetal nuchal translucency. However, women who developed gestational diabetes mellitus had significantly lower pregnancy-associated plasma protein-A. And also, the combined risks and double test risks calculated by PRISCA software were statistically higher in gestational diabetic women than normal pregnant women. These results suggest that differences can be seen between diabetic and healthy pregnant women in first-trimester maternal serum biochemical markers of aneuploidy.

High mean platelet volume, low-grade systemic coagulation, and fibrinolytic activation are associated with pre-term delivery and low APGAR score in intrahepatic cholestasis of pregnancy

Ayse Gul Kebapcilar; Cüneyt Eftal Taner; Levent Kebapcilar; Giray Bozkaya

Objectives. This study was designed for evaluating coagulation parameters and low APGAR scores in pregnancies with intrahepatic cholestasis of pregnancy (ICP) vs. normal control pregnancies. Methods. We carried out a prospective case–control study by enrolling 40 women with ICP at the third trimester of pregnancy and 40 pregnant women without ICP. Results. Total bile acid levels (TBA), MPV, D-dimer, and umbilical artery systolic/diastolic ratio (UASDR) values were higher in women with ICP. Pregnancies complicated by low APGAR score exhibited significantly higher D-dimer levels than those of unimpaired fetal outcome in patients with ICP and control subjects. Levels of D-dimer were inversely correlated with 5′-Apgar score and positively associated with UASDR values in patients with ICP. Pregnancies that exhibited abnormal UASDR had higher total bile acid (TBA), D-dimer, MPV values and lesser 5′-Apgar score. In linear stepwise regression analyses, D-dimer independently and positively associated with UASDR, inversely associated with 5′-Apgar score in subjects with ICP; positively associated with mean platelet volume (MPV) values and inversely associated with 5′-Apgar score in all subjects. Conclusion. Patients with ICP had low-grade systemic coagulation and fibrinolytic activation as evidenced by elevated D-dimer, and also D-dimer is associated with lower APGAR scores in both ICP and all pregnancies. Increased D-dimer levels suggest that hematological parameters could be potentially used as indicators of risk factor for assessing low APGAR score in ICP.

Risk factors for diabetes mellitus in women with primary ovarian insufficiency.

Mustafa Kulaksizoglu; Suleyman Hilmi Ipekci; Levent Kebapcilar; Ayse Gul Kebapcilar; Huseyin Korkmaz; Fikret Akyurek; Suleyman Baldane; Mustafa Sait Gonen

Primary ovarian insufficiency (POI) is not only a gynecological problem but also has serious effects on women’s health such as changes in hormone levels that can trigger fluctuations in blood sugar level and inflammation status. The present study was designed to determine vitamin D, copper, zinc, metabolic parameters [insulin, homeostasis model of assessment-insulin resistance (HOMA-IR)], inflammation parameters such as procalcitonin and high sensitivity C reactive protein (hs-CRP), and lipid profile in POI patients and control subjects with normal menstrual cycles. A total of 43 patients with nondiabetic POI were studied in order to evaluate and compare the findings with those of the control group, which comprised 33 women with normal menstrual cycles. The women with POI had higher levels of serum copper, serum insulin, glucose, LDL-cholesterol, total cholesterol, HOMA-IR, hs-CRP, and procalcitonin, whereas serum vitamin D and zinc levels were lower compared with the healthy control group. Follicle-stimulating hormone (FSH) levels were positively correlated with insulin, glucose, HOMA-IR, hs-CRP, procalcitonin, and copper and negatively correlated with vitamin D and zinc levels. In multivariate statistic analyses with body mass index and FSH as dependent variables, FSH was positively associated with copper and HOMA-IR negatively with vitamin D levels. The present study demonstrated that women with POI have traditional risk factors for diabetes mellitus, including lower levels of vitamin D, whereas higher levels of copper and HOMA-IR.

Cornea in PCOS patients as a possible target of IGF-1 action and insulin resistance

Ayse Gul Kebapcilar; Mehmet Gurkan Tatar; Suleyman Hilmi Ipekci; Gulsum Gonulalan; Huseyin Korkmaz; Suleyman Baldane; Çetin Çelik

ObjectivesPrevious studies suggest that serum IGF-1 is higher in women with polycystic ovary syndrome (PCOS). The ophthalmologic effects of IGF-1 excess have not yet been investigated in women with PCOS. The aim of the current study is to compare the corneal thickness of patients with PCOS and those of healthy subjects.MethodsForty three patients with PCOS and 30 age-matched and gender-matched healthy individuals were enrolled in this cross-sectional study. Central corneal thickness (CCT) was measured in patients with PCOS and in healthy individuals with an ultrasound pachymeter. IGF-1 values were also determined in the study group.ResultsWomen with PCOS had significantly higher levels of IGF-1 and homeostasis model assessment (HOMA-IR) levels than the control group. Right and left CCT measurements were higher in the PCOS group than in the control group. A positive correlation between IGF-1 and right and left CCT was identified in both groups. In multiple linear stepwise regression analyses, IGF-1 independently and positively associated with HOMA-IR in women with PCOS. A correlation between total testosterone and CCT was identified in the whole group. In multiple stepwise regression analyses, total testosterone independently and positively associated with left central corneal thickness in the whole group.ConclusionsThese findings indicate that PCOS has target organ effects on the eye. Consequently, it can change central corneal thickness. Higher IGF-1 levels seem to be the main causes of increased corneal thickness. Insulin resistance in PCOS is one of the underlying causes and promotes increase in IGF-1. We suggest a careful and detailed corneal evaluation in PCOS patients to prevent the potential risk of increased CCT, in addition to the already-known complications.

Metformin plus oral contraceptive may decrease plasma sCD40 ligand in women with PCOS patients

Levent Kebapcilar; Ayse Gul Kebapcilar; Oktay Bilgir; Cüneyt Eftal Taner; Giray Bozkaya; Yasar Yildiz; Ismail Sari

Aim. To evaluate sCD40L levels in women with polycystic ovary syndrome (PCOS) who use combination therapy with metformin and oral contraceptives. Methods. Total of 60 patients with PCOS was studied to evaluate and compare with a non-PCOS group consisting of 30 subjects. A low-dose oral contraceptive containing ethinyl oestradiol-cyproterone acetate (EE/CA) and metformin (M; 850 mg metformin twice a day) were given for three cycles. Plasma sCD40L was measured before and after the treatment of 3 months. Results. At baseline, the sCD40L levels of the patients with PCOS was significantly higher than those of control subjects (3.1 ± 2.0 vs. 2.05 ± 1.0, respectively; p = 0.002). An average of 3 months of EE/CA-M therapy induced a significant decrease of sCD40L levels in the PCOS group (3.1 ± 2.0 vs. 2.5 ± 1.0; p = 0.026). After having treated patients with PCOS, the sCD40L level was not completely normalised when compared to the healthy controls (2.5 ± 1.0 vs. 2.05 ± 1.0; p = 0.039). Conclusions. PCOS is associated with elevated levels of sCD40L. Adding metformin therapy to EE/CA may decrease sCD40L levels in women PCOS. However, after the treatment for PCOS subjects, the sCD40L was not completely normalised when compared patients to healthy controls.

Effects of an EE/CA compared with EE/CA-metformin on serum ADMA levels in women with polycystic ovary syndrome

Levent Kebapcilar; Arif Yuksel; Giray Bozkaya; Cüneyt Eftal Taner; Ayse Gul Kebapcilar; Oktay Bilgir; Ahmet Alacacioglu; Ismail Sari

To determine the effects of EE/CA (Ethinylestradiol/ Cyproterone Acetate) and EE/CA-metformin treatments on the asymmetric dimethylarginine (ADMA) levels in women with PCOS (Polycystic Ovary Syndrome). Among 43 patients diagnosed with PCOS, one study arm (n=22) was administered (35 µg EE, 2mg CA) and the other (n=21) was administered (35 µg EE, 2mg CA plus 1700mg metformin). Serum ADMA, lipid profile, androgens, insulin, and HOMA-IR (Homeostatic Model Assessment of Insulin Resistance ) values were assessed prior to treatment and after 3 months of therapy. A significant reduction in ADMA levels relative to pre-treatment in the EE/CA+metformin group (1.2±0.4 vs 0.95±0.4, p=0.016) compared to the EE/CA group (1.0±0.5 vs 1.03±0.4, p >0.05). Andogens, insulin and HOMA-IR levels decreased in both treatment groups. All lipid profiles significantly improved in-group EE/CA+metformin while no significant decrease was observed in TG and HDL-cholesterol levels in EE/CA group. Post-treatment levels of HDL-C levels correlated significantly with the reducing ADMA levels in the EE/CA+metformin group (P=0.005, r= 0.602). Adding metformin to EE/CA therapy in PCOS may beneficial endothelium effects associated with reduction of ADMA levels.

Is the Mean Platelet Volume a Predictive Marker of a Low Apgar Score and Insulin Resistance in Gestational Diabetes Mellitus? A Retrospective Case-Control Study

Levent Kebapcilar; Ayse Gul Kebapcilar; Tolgay Tuyan Ilhan; Suleyman Hilmi Ipekci; Suleyman Baldane; Aybike Tazegül Pekin; Mustafa Kulaksizoglu; Çetin Çelik

INTRODUCTION Gestational diabetes is defined as various degrees of glucose intolerance diagnosed or detected for the first time during pregnancy and is the most common metabolic complication of pregnancy. Early diagnosis and adequate treatment are important to prevent complications. Pre-eclampsia, polyhydramnios, fetalmacrosomia, and operative delivery are some of the complications seen in pregnant women diagnosed with Gestational Diabetes Mellitus (GDM). AIM The present study was designed to determine whether there was an association between Mean Platelet Volume (MPV) in predicting poor fetal outcome, insulin resistance, neonatal Apgar scores and gestational age for women with GDM. MATERIALS AND METHODS In this retrospective study, we enrolled 101 pregnant women with GDM together with a group of 138 healthy controls. MPV, insulin and homeostatic model assessment (HOMA-IR) values were measured at 24-28 weeks of the pregnancy. An independent samples t-test was used to compare MPV values. Multivariate linear regression models were used to establish relations between MPV values, HOMA-IR, insulin levels and Apgar score. RESULTS There was a significant positive correlation between MPV values, HOMA-IR and Insulin levels and a negative correlation with Apgar score at 1 min and 5 min in the GDM group (r=0.227, p=0.02; r=0.206, p=0.03; r=-0.485, p<0.001; and r=-0.399, p<0.001, respectively). In the multivariate logistic regression analysis, a high MPV value was most consistently associated with a low Apgar 1 min score (β=-0.387, p=0.003) in the GDM group. An MPV of >8.0 fL had a sensitivity of 82% and a specificity of 75% for the prediction of GDM. CONCLUSION We investigated the potential of MPV values in predicting low Apgar scores and insulin resistance in women with GDM.
